The thing the Bulls had going for them matchup wise is they could run out a small balll lineup themselves of
Rodman Pippen Kukoc Jordan Harper And switch everything and attack defensively Houston managed to get up in them and play some games in the 90s and low 100s so I’d give it to the Bulls in 96 assuming they could do that as well and wouldn’t have James Harden and instead would have Michael Jordan The 3s vs 2s debate is compelling but the Bulls already had some good shooters on the team and if the rules were such where 3s would be important to success then the Bulls would shoot it much better than they likely will get credit for on these boards. If many of today’s centers can add the 3 to their repertoire I see no reason why Jordan and Pippen couldn’t improve and be deadly as well. |

Players from the 90's and early 2000's didn't chuck up 10+ 3's a game with regularity because it would result in being placed in the doghouse and being chewed out by the coach. Not like they weren't capable of making 3's in greater quantities. It's an entirely different landscape and shift in offensive mindset. Just like the NFL and how modern day QB's have 40-50+ attempts per game, whereas the running game dominated previous generations. |
